A showstopper headpiece, whether a large brimmed hat or a detailed fascinator is always welcome at derby events. I picked mine up for around $40.00 at Chapel Hats in West Edmonton Mall.

More guidelines for appropriate attire:

  1. Pastel colours with bold accents in coordinating colours: think mint green with deep plum clutch, hat, gloves and jewelry or perhaps powder blue with all white accessories.
  2. Knee length tea dresses are well-suited, no mini skirts here!
  3. Think high-class society style, no boho or trendy looks.
